Lawrence Keating Obituary
It is with heavy hearts and sadness that the family announces the passing of Lawrence Ronald Keating, which occurred on Tuesday, February 4th, 2025, at the Saint John Regional Hospital. Born on April 19th, 1942, in Saint John, he is the son of the late Harold and Kathleen (Gould) Keating. Lawrence worked as a Banker at various banks as well as for the Provincial Government before retiring in 2003. He enjoyed playing hockey, hunting and bowling. He will be greatly missed by all who knew him.
Lawrence is survived by his loving and devoted wife Marilyn (Trafton) of 33 years; sons Peter Keating (Rhonda) of Bains Corner, James Keating (Shelly) of Saint John; step-son Brent Crawford (Norma) of Willow Grove; step-daughters Contance Trevors (Billy) of Miramichi, Lorraine Clinton (Mike) of Saint John; sisters Mary London (Roy) of Ontario, Trisha Sistili (Randy) of Ontario, Linda Whittaker of Brown’s Flat as well as many grandchildren, great grandchildren, nieces, nephews and friends. Along with his parents, Lawrence was predeceased by his brothers Harold and Wayne.
Arrangements are under the direction of Fundy Funeral Home. 230 Westmorland Road (506-646-2424). As per Lawrence’s wishes, there will be no visitation or funeral service. A private interment will take place at St. Joseph’s Cemetery at a later date. Donations in memory of Lawrence may be made to the charity of the donor’s choice.
